This is the complete list of members for stomp_core_examples::SimpleOptimizationTask, including all inherited members.
bias_thresholds_ | stomp_core_examples::SimpleOptimizationTask | protected |
computeCosts(const Eigen::MatrixXd ¶meters, std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, Eigen::VectorXd &costs, bool &validity) override | stomp_core_examples::SimpleOptimizationTask | inlinevirtual |
computeNoisyCosts(const Eigen::MatrixXd ¶meters, std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, int rollout_number, Eigen::VectorXd &costs, bool &validity) override | stomp_core_examples::SimpleOptimizationTask | inlinevirtual |
done(bool success, int total_iterations, double final_cost, const Eigen::MatrixXd ¶meters) | stomp_core::Task | inlinevirtual |
filterNoisyParameters(std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, int rollout_number, Eigen::MatrixXd ¶meters, bool &filtered) | stomp_core::Task | inlinevirtual |
filterParameterUpdates(std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, const Eigen::MatrixXd ¶meters, Eigen::MatrixXd &updates) override | stomp_core_examples::SimpleOptimizationTask | inlinevirtual |
generateNoisyParameters(const Eigen::MatrixXd ¶meters, std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, int rollout_number, Eigen::MatrixXd ¶meters_noise, Eigen::MatrixXd &noise) override | stomp_core_examples::SimpleOptimizationTask | inlinevirtual |
parameters_bias_ | stomp_core_examples::SimpleOptimizationTask | protected |
postIteration(std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, double cost, const Eigen::MatrixXd ¶meters) | stomp_core::Task | inlinevirtual |
SimpleOptimizationTask(const Eigen::MatrixXd ¶meters_bias, const std::vector< double > &bias_thresholds, const std::vector< double > &std_dev) | stomp_core_examples::SimpleOptimizationTask | inline |
smoothing_M_ | stomp_core_examples::SimpleOptimizationTask | protected |
smoothParameterUpdates(std::size_t start_timestep, std::size_t num_timesteps, int iteration_number, Eigen::MatrixXd &updates) | stomp_core_examples::SimpleOptimizationTask | inlineprotected |
std_dev_ | stomp_core_examples::SimpleOptimizationTask | protected |
Task() (defined in stomp_core::Task) | stomp_core::Task | inline |